What Exactly Is a Car Accident Lawyer?
A car accident lawyer is a plaintiff-side attorney who specializes in cases involving motor vehicle collisions. Unlike a general practice attorney, a car accident lawyer develops deep expertise in civil litigation, insurance bad faith, and damages calculation. That specialized training directly benefits clients filing injury claims.
Mechanically, the role of a car accident lawyer involves several overlapping layers. First, they gather and preserve evidence — police reports, surveillance footage, witness statements, and medical records. Then they calculate the full scope of your losses, factoring in long-term care expenses and non-economic harm like pain and suffering. Finally, they advocate firmly with the at-fault party's insurer — and litigate in court if negotiations break down.

How is liability determined in a Nevada car accident case?
The state uses a proportional fault system — meaning fault doesn't have to be 100% on one side for you to have a claim unless you are found more than half responsible. The amount you receive reflects your degree of responsibility. A car accident lawyer builds the strongest possible case around your percentage of liability to maximize what you take home.
What kinds of damages can a car accident lawyer help me recover?
Compensation in Nevada car accident cases can cover a wide range of losses. Hard-dollar damages covering emergency care, surgery, physical therapy, and income replacement are typically recoverable. Subjective losses such as chronic pain, psychological trauma, and lifestyle limitations are equally legitimate. Where the crash resulted from willful disregard for safety, extra damages designed to punish the wrongdoer can come into play.
